Phase-Contrast Microscopes
In-phase-contrast microscopes, interference between light directly passing through a cell and light refracted by cellular components is used to create high-contrast, high-resolution images without staining. It is the oldest and simplest type of microscope that creates an image by altering the wavelengths of light rays passing through the specimen. Multi-plane, multi-band image projection via broadband diffractive optics.

Monjurul Meem, Apratim Majumder, Rajesh Menon

    Applied Optics
    |April 1, 2020
    PubMed
    Summary

    Broadband diffractive-optical elements (BDOEs) project visible and near-IR images. These versatile, efficient elements enable diverse imaging applications and can be mass-produced affordably.

    Area of Science:

    • Optics and Photonics
    • Materials Science

    Background:

    • Diffractive-optical elements (DOEs) are crucial for manipulating light.
    • Existing DOEs often have limitations in spectral bandwidth and functionality.

    Purpose of the Study:

    • To demonstrate novel multi-level broadband diffractive-optical elements (BDOEs).
    • To showcase the versatility of BDOEs for advanced imaging applications.

    Main Methods:

    • Fabrication of non-absorbing, multi-level BDOEs with tailored topography.
    • Experimental demonstration using broadband illumination for image projection.

    Main Results:

    • Achieved projection of different images in distinct spectral bands and image planes.
    • Demonstrated image magnification by adjusting source-BDOE distance.
